Air New Zealand is still figuring out how to deal with a shortage of planes after losing some of its fleet.
The airline recently had to ground several planes, citing engine issues.
BusinessDesk managing editor Pattrick Smellie says Air New Zealand will have to struggle through the aircraft shortage for the next 6 to 8 months- and this may impact services.
